    AN OVERVIEW ON KLAIM FAMILY As A MODEL OF COMPUTATION
    (Daffodil International University, 2012-07) Mahmud, Hasan; Haque, Mohammad Obaidul; Hasan, Md. Kamrul; Ahsan, A.H.M. Amimul; Rahman, SM. Mostafizur
    In a mobile computing environment, processes in mobile agents need to communicate with each other, execute processes or spawn new processes locally or in a remote location, share data among processes. By studying the concurrency theory we can define model for mobile computation based on the idea of concurrent execution ofprocesses. In this paper, we have addressed the requirements of kernel programming language for migratory mobile processes, investigated KIAIM (Kernel Language for Agents Interaction and Mobility) family as a model of computation, the main results of the research, applications and future trends.
